On Sunday 01 February 2009 06:20:46 Julian Bäume wrote:
> Tomorrow I'll try to find, where and why there is data removed from that
> list. The key of that QMap is a QString that represents the id of the
> connector, so if there are 2 connectors with the same id added to this
> QMap, it will only contain (the last) one of them. May be the generator for
> unique-ids is broken or something like that.
As I said, Zoltans tips helped very much. I just ran KTechLab on my small 
test-circuit and after adding a missing edge, my debug code was shown. 

ktechlab: WARNING: Overwriting connector: connector

That's exactly what I expected. I hope, a fix for this issue will fix the 
outstanding corrupt-circuit bug. May be there is more such unwanted behaviour 
(I really don't hope so! ;)).

After that one, I'm going to have a look on the logic behind connecting items. 
If it's only broken for the bus and the flow-chart items mentioned in the 
wiki, we should fix it. If we need to implement new logic, we should leave 
that for the next release, because it isn't critical but could bring new 
issues.

In the whole 2 days of excessive playing around with KTechLeb I didn't notice 
any crash (that is not fixed, now), so I think it's quite stable regarding 
crashes. I mostly played around with circuits, so I can't say anything about 
the other parts.

bye then
julian

Attachment: signature.asc
Description: This is a digitally signed message part.

------------------------------------------------------------------------------
This SF.net email is sponsored by:
SourcForge Community
SourceForge wants to tell your story.
http://p.sf.net/sfu/sf-spreadtheword
_______________________________________________
Ktechlab-devel mailing list
Ktechlab-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/ktechlab-devel

Reply via email to